Sage is a powerful tool—but you don't have to take my word for it. This chapter will showcase a few of the things that Sage can do to enhance your work. At this point, don't expect to understand every aspect of the examples presented in this chapter. Everything will be explained in more detail in the later chapters. Look at the things Sage can do, and start to think about how Sage might be useful to you. In this chapter, you will see how Sage can be used for:
Making simple numerical calculations
Performing symbolic calculations
Solving systems of equations and ordinary differential equations
Making plots in two and three dimensions
Analysing experimental data and fitting models
